Bug Description
I get a dcop error messege when attempting to start Konqueror (Ubuntu Gutsy, Xfce desktop manager):
"There was an error setting up inter-process communications for KDE. The message returned by the system was:
Could not read network connection list.
/home/ifan/
Please check that the “dcopserver” program is running!"
Then, when OK is pressed, the menu screen appears but when one of the links is pressed, the error message is:
"Could not register with DECOP"
